整个页滚动。
调用它的方法很多啊。
例如CSDN用的是 双击事件。

解决方案 »

  1.   

    打开窗口就滚屏:
    <html>
    <head>
    <script language="javascript">
    timeID="window.setTimeout('scroll_win()',300);"
    var lines=0;
    function scroll_win()
    {
    lines+=4;
    window.scroll(0,lines);
    timeID=window.setTimeout('scroll_win()',100);
    if(lines>=2000){
    window.clearTimeout(timeID);
    }
    }
    </script>
    </head>
    <body onload="javascript:scroll_win();">
    ……
    </body>
    </html>
    把代码加到<head>后双击鼠标滚屏,单击停止:
    <script language="javascript">
    var currentpos,timer;
    function initialize()
    {timer=setInterval("scrollwindow()",10);}
    function sc()
    {clearInterval(timer);}
    function scrollwindow()
    {currentpos=document.body.scrollTop;window.scroll(0,++currentpos);
    if(currentpos!=document.body.scrollTop) sc();}
    document.onmousedown=sc
    document.ondblclick=initialize
    function New(para_URL)
    {var URL=new String(para_URL)
     window.open(URL,'','resizable,scrollbars')}
    </script>
      

  2.   

    timeID="window.setTimeout('scroll_win()',300);"
    改成
    timeID=window.setTimeout('scroll_win()',300);
      

  3.   

    CSDN滚动的代码:双击开始,单击结束
    <script language="javascript">
    var currentpos,timer; 
    function initialize() 

    timer=setInterval('scrollwindow()',10);

    function sc(){
    clearInterval(timer);
    }
    function scrollwindow() 

    currentpos=document.body.scrollTop; 
    window.scroll(0,++currentpos); 
    if (currentpos != document.body.scrollTop) 
    sc();

    document.onmousedown=sc
    document.ondblclick=initialize
    </script>